Heritage Christian Academy broke a three-game losing streak by routing visiting Dawson Springs 13-3 Tuesday in a high school softball game.
Madison Warren and Hadlee Hayes each had a pair of hits to lead the Lady Warriors, who improved to 5-5 on the season.
Warren had a pair of doubles and Lily Anderson also had a double.
Kailyn Johnson picked up the pitching win for Heritage. The junior went all five innings and struck out seven batters.
HCA is scheduled to play host to Fort Campbell Thursday in a District 8 game.
